Description

A kind of light ventilation terminal peculiar to vessel
Technical field
The present invention relates to ship ventilations and lighting technical field, more particularly to a kind of light ventilation terminal peculiar to vessel.
Background technique
Currently, ship's space is to realize the ventilation and illumination in cabin by arranging several ventilation terminals and ceiling light. In cabin when layout designs, the fresh air volume of personnel, the illumination in cabin are intended to meet design requirement, for personnel live or activity compared with The design quantity of the cabins such as more crew-space, dining room, ventilation terminal and ceiling light is also relatively more, therefore usual situation ventilation terminal and cabin Ceiling light occupies compartment roof major part space.
Existing ventilation terminal peculiar to vessel, ceiling light and ventilation for cabin room lighting arrangements have the following disadvantages:
1, ventilation terminal air quantity is adjusted uneven, and wind noise is big out;
2, the light source of ceiling light is usually fluorescent lamp, and the volume of fluorescent lamp is big, illumination brightness is low, the service life is short;
3, cabin more for personnel(Such as crew-space)Comprehensive production design arrangement, often will appear ventilation terminal, ceiling light, pipe The phenomenon that interfering between system and cable, causes that cabin integral arrangement is narrow, top aesthetics is poor, real ship constructional difficulties;
4, the unreasonable arrangement of ventilation terminal and ceiling light can occupy more cabin spaces, cause cabin air current composition unsmooth, shine Brightness is uneven, influences personnel's livability.

Specific embodiment
In order to make the objectives, technical solutions and advantages of the present invention clearer, below by shown in the accompanying drawings specific Embodiment describes the present invention.However, it should be understood that these descriptions are merely illustrative, and it is not intended to limit model of the invention It encloses.In addition, in the following description, descriptions of well-known structures and technologies are omitted, it is of the invention to avoid unnecessarily obscuring Concept.
Embodiment is described with reference to Fig. 1, light ventilation terminal peculiar to vessel of the invention, and ventilation terminal is closed two with ceiling light and is One, the arrangement space of both original ventilation terminal and ceiling light is greatly saved, the comprehensive production design arrangement in advantageous cabin reduces cabin It is decorative to improve integral layout for room installing component.Specifically, light ventilation terminal peculiar to vessel of the invention includes plenum chamber 1, blast pipe 2, interior middle-grade 3, LED lamp 12, upper outlet air disk 7 and lower outlet air disk 8.
The outer housing of the plenum chamber 1 is made of galvanized steel plain sheet, outer surface plastic-spraying.It is opened up on plate below plenum chamber 1 There is air outlet 15, be fixed with power module 11 on inner sidewall, power module 11 passes through the power port of cable 13 and LED lamp 12 Connection, the input voltage of the power module 11 is 220V, it can be achieved that input voltage is in wider range(AC100-240V)Interior wave It is dynamic, and luminous flux output is kept constant, to provide stabilized power supply for LED lamp 12.In order to increase the thermal insulation property of plenum chamber, Insulating layer 16 can be laid on the inner sidewall of plenum chamber 1, the insulating layer 16 is made of rock wool and glass fiber cloth, glass fiber Fiber cloth is laid in the outer surface of rock wool, and rock wool and glass fiber cloth are all made of non-automatic incombustible material.The cable 13 is fixed on In the interlayer of insulating layer 16 and 1 inner wall of plenum chamber.
The blast pipe 2 is embedded on the side wall of plenum chamber 1, and blast pipe 2, which is located on the intracorporal tube wall of plenum chamber chamber, to be opened up There are multiple strip skewed slots 17 arranged at equal intervals, tube section ends to be provided with the air door 5 that can be moved forward and backward in pipe, the air door 5 It is fixedly connected with the transmission mechanism of air quantity adjusting mechanism 4.The blast pipe 2 is round zinc-plated air hose, and blast pipe 2 is located at plenum chamber External tube section ends are provided with spill slot rolling 18, are arranged with sealing ring 14 in the spill slot rolling 18.
The interior middle-grade 3 is fixed on the inner wall of plenum chamber 1, and the lower surface of interior middle-grade 3 is provided with and the air outlet 15 The air quantity adjusting mechanism 4 being oppositely arranged.The air quantity adjusting mechanism 4 includes mechanism box 4-5, gag lever post 4-4 and transmission mechanism, institute The lower surface that mechanism box 4-5 is fixed on interior middle-grade 3 is stated, gag lever post 4-4 and transmission mechanism are fixed on mechanism box 4-5.
A variety of kinds of drive can be used in transmission mechanism of the invention, and in the present embodiment, the transmission mechanism includes fixing Gear 4-1 on mechanism box 4-5, the rack gear 4-2 and throttle linkage 4-3 being meshed with gear 4-1, gear 4-1 and rack gear 4-2 is all made of kirsite material and is made.The square steel of one end of the throttle linkage 4-3 and the end rack gear 4-2 welds, the other end with Air door 5 is fixedly connected.The air door 5 is made of the stamping forming galvanized steel plain sheet 19 of two panels, and the galvanized steel plain sheet 19 is band flange U-board, the overlap center of part of two panels galvanized steel plain sheet offers through-hole 20, and throttle linkage 4-3 is bolted on this In through-hole 20, felt 21 is filled between the opposite flange of two galvanized steel plain sheets.
The gag lever post 4-4 is made of square steel, is L-type, is offered limiting slot 22 on length direction.Gag lever post 4-4 It is fixed on mechanism box 4-5 by the butterfly screws being interspersed in limiting slot 22, the end setting opposite with air door of gag lever post There is the limiting section 23 to limit rack gear shift motion, the position-limiting action of primary air flow can be played.
The transmission mechanism is connected by adjusting connecting rod 6 with the adjusting knob 9 on lower outlet air disk.Connecting rod 9 is adjusted to use Square steel is made, and the upper end is cylinder, is fixed in the through-hole in the center gear 4-1 by pin shaft;Its lower end be it is rectangular, be inserted in tune In the square groove for saving knob 9, the adjusting knob 9 is fixed on lower outlet air disk 8.Rotate the adjusting knob, adjusting knob It is adjusted connecting rod band moving gear to rotate, gear band carry-over bar is advanced, and then drives air door movement, plays secondary air flow adjusting.
The lower end of plenum chamber 1 is arranged in the LED lamp 12, which includes lamp housing 12-1, LED lamp bead 12-2, lamp Cover 12-3 and aluminium base light source board 12-4.The lamp housing 12-1 is fixed on the bottom of plenum chamber 1, and lamp housing 12-1 uses aerolite Precision casting process is fabricated, and is fixed on the shell of 1 lower edge of plenum chamber by riveting nut and screw, and installing and dismounting is very It is convenient.On lamp housing 12-1, lampshade 12-3 is made the lampshade 12-3 inlay card of the light diffusing sheet of optical grade PC material, internal With small organic filler, when light passes through it is internal when, organic filler reflects light, changes and disperses beam angle Degree generates diffusing reflection effect.The aluminium base light source board 12-4 is fixed on inside lamp housing 12-1, LED lamp bead by go here and there and in a manner of gather It on aluminium base light source board, is decorated in array, forming array formula light source group, the input voltage of light source group is DC24V, single channel power supply About 20mA, 50000 hours light decays of light source are less than 9%.
The upper outlet air disk 7 is fixed on the lampshade 12-3 of LED lamp, and upper outlet air disk 7 is made of galvanized steel plain sheet, surface Carry out plastic-spraying processing.The lower section of upper outlet air disk 7 is arranged in the lower outlet air disk 8, opposite with air outlet 15, sets on lower outlet air disk 8 Several are equipped with along the equally distributed venthole of its circumferencial direction.Lower outlet air disk 8 is made of cold rolling punching steel plate, and surface carries out Plastic-spraying processing, enhances aesthetics.Upper outlet air disk 7 and lower outlet air disk 8 are attached by bindiny mechanism, and the bindiny mechanism includes Mounting leg 24 and connector sleeve 25, one end of the mounting leg 24 are fixedly connected with lower outlet air disk 8, the other end and connector sleeve 25 It is fixedly connected, the connector sleeve 25 is fixed on the outside of outlet air disk 7.
It, can be of the invention in order to avoid the air-flow entered from blast pipe directly impacts on lower outlet air disk and generates noise Arc outlet air deflector 10 is set on light ventilation terminal peculiar to vessel.One end of the arc outlet air deflector 10 is fixed on adjusting connecting rod On 6, the other end is fixed in the inner panel of lower outlet air disk 8.
Before the use, unscrew butterfly screws, left and right adjustment gag lever post 4-4 adjusts its limiting section 23 to mechanism box 4-5 The distance of end realizes the limit of primary air flow so as to adjust the shift motion of rack gear 4-2.During use, rotation is adjusted Knob 9 is saved, adjusting knob 9 is adjusted connecting rod 6 and rotated with moving gear 4-1, and gear 4-1 band carry-over bar 4-2 advances, and then drives wind Door 5 acts, and secondary air flow adjusting is played, to accurately control wind-out range.
